plot
Rath
Our great sponsors
plot | Rath | |
---|---|---|
38 | 43 | |
3,862 | 3,965 | |
3.3% | 2.7% | |
9.1 | 7.1 | |
6 days ago | 16 days ago | |
HTML | TypeScript | |
ISC License | GNU Affero General Public License v3.0 |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
plot
-
Vega-Altair: Declarative Visualization in Python
I love Vega(-lite) / Altair, the grammar of graphics plotting system is really great to build any kind of chart even when it wasn't thought through by the authors of the library. There are other wrappers for languages that lack viz libraries, such as Elixir / Livebook [0]
However, when I used it a couples years back it struggled with large vizs, I think due to Vega(-lite)'s way of embedding the data in the viz artifact.
Also, interactive is nice but often I just need a quick static plot, and matplotlib is more convenient for this, you can easily see the png in any environment etc.
These days I'm eager to see an Observable Plot [1] wrapper for Python !
[0] https://github.com/livebook-dev/vega_lite
[1] https://github.com/observablehq/plot
-
Observable 2.0, a static site generator for data apps
Good questions.
1. It’s just JavaScript so you can fetch stuff dynamically too (see https://observablehq.com/framework/lib/duckdb). But yeah, only client-side. (Though see https://github.com/observablehq/framework/issues/234.)
2. Sure, it’s all open source, I bet you could make that work. Or `yarn deploy` to Observable and configure sharing there (though it wouldn’t let you charge others).
3. Yup. Which is part of the appeal of model of running data loaders at build time: you can query some private data and viewers would only be able to see the final result set. (The lack of something like this has always been a huge problem for Observable notebooks. You’d make some great query-driven charts and then couldn’t make it public without some awkward manual dance of downloading and re-uploading a file to a fork of the notebook.)
4. I wish I knew! It’s being tracked here https://github.com/observablehq/plot/issues/1711. Lately there’s been a lot more work on Framework naturally but now that that’s out…
5. Another good question. We’re definitely interested in tailoring it more to this sort of use case but lots is TBD!
-
Using Deno with Jupyter Notebook to build a data dashboard
Observable Plot: A library built on top of D3.js used to visualize data and iterate more quickly on different plot chart
-
What website frameworks are used to build these websites?
https://observablehq.com/
-
Yandex open sourced it's BI tool DataLens
Observable Plot [0] is also nice. AFAIU it's the same library powering the visualizations within Observable itself.
[0] https://observablehq.com/plot/
-
Best React charting libraries for data visualizations
I liked observablehq plot library: https://github.com/observablehq/plot
- Bank Failures Visualized
- Observable Plot: A JavaScript library for exploratory data visualization
- Observable Plot: The JavaScript library for exploratory data visualization
Rath
- FLaNK Stack for 15 May 2023
-
Observable Plot: The JavaScript library for exploratory data visualization
Big fan of D3.js and now there is Observable Plot! I am building several data visualization software for exploratory data analysis:
RATH, auto exploratory data analysis: https://github.com/Kanaries/Rath
GraphicWalker, embeddable data exploration component: https://github.com/Kanaries/graphic-walker
They are using vega-lite for now. But there is a limit of building more fancy and customized visualizations. It seems Plot has a more flexible layer based visualization system that can support larger design space.
Is Plot stable enough now to migrate from vega-lite based system to Plot based? Are there any large milestone or roadmap of Plot in future?
- Show HN: RATH – Open-Source Copilot and Autopilot for Data Analysis
-
Business Intelligence, The Key To Company Success
By gaining knowledge of the Business Intelligence once the information is captured from all areas in the business, you can set strategies and define what are the strengths and weaknesses of the business.
-
How to send emails in Node.js (Detailed Steps)
I am also working on an Awesome Open Source project named: RATH. Check it out on GitHub!
-
Ask HN: What do you use for basic data analysis, visuals, and graphing?
I'm considering https://github.com/Kanaries/Rath, which seems to be an OSS version of Tableau. Has anyone used it for this type of thing?
-
Show HN: Turn Your Pandas Dataframe to a Tableau-Style UI for Visual Analysis
Ah, there’s a really nice profiler implemented in one of their other projects here (AGPLv3): https://github.com/Kanaries/Rath/tree/master/packages/rath-c...
There’s a lot of really nice features in this other tool, the author’s thought of everything: https://github.com/Kanaries/Rath
-
6 Ideas for building ChatGPT Chrome Extensions
Don't forget to check out my GitHub project:https://github.com/Kanaries/Rath We are also having a website for RATH now!
- Data Painter – A Different Way to Interact with Your Data
-
MCM/ICM 2023 is Here (Download historical MCM/ICM Problems)
RATH is an Open Source Automated Data Analysis and Visualization tool that can help you uncover insights and patterns in your data quickly and efficiently. Check out RATH Source Code on GitHub and Free RATH Playground.
What are some alternatives?
plot-react - React wrapper for @observablehq/plot
superset - Apache Superset is a Data Visualization and Data Exploration Platform
blazor-samples - Explore and learn Syncfusion Blazor components using large collection of demos, example applications and tutorial samples
graphic-walker - An open source alternative to Tableau. Embeddable visual analytic
echarts - Apache ECharts is a powerful, interactive charting and data visualization library for browser
pygwalker - PyGWalker: Turn your pandas dataframe into an interactive UI for visual analysis
go-echarts - 🎨 The adorable charts library for Golang
PaLM-rlhf-pytorch - Implementation of RLHF (Reinforcement Learning with Human Feedback) on top of the PaLM architecture. Basically ChatGPT but with PaLM
d3 - Bring data to life with SVG, Canvas and HTML. :bar_chart::chart_with_upwards_trend::tada:
lux - Automatically visualize your pandas dataframe via a single print! 📊 💡
gonum - Gonum is a set of numeric libraries for the Go programming language. It contains libraries for matrices, statistics, optimization, and more
starcoder - Home of StarCoder: fine-tuning & inference!